dc.descriptionLet R be an excellent local ring, m its maximal ideal and I an ideal. Then there exists a positive integer c such that for all integers n, the integral closure of (I + m^n) is contained in m^(n/c) + the integral closure of I. In the proof, a version of the linear Artin approximation theorem is proved.
dc.descriptionTheorem 2.7 in the published version is wrong (we thank Ray Heitmann for pointing it out). This is a corrected version (the main results still hold)
